TABLE 1.
Comparison of baseline characteristics among 100 sputum-positive TB patients starting treatment randomized to nutritional supplementsa
Characteristic | HIV uninfected |
HIV coinfected |
||
---|---|---|---|---|
Not supplemented (n = 25) | Supplemented (n = 25) | Not supplemented (n = 24) | Supplemented (n = 26) | |
Median age (IQR), yr | 30 (27; 36) | 33 (30; 40) | 36 (32; 40) | 36 (32; 45) |
Male sex, no. (%) | 16 (64.0) | 14 (56.0) | 14 (58.3) | 14 (53.8) |
Current smoker, no. (%) | 6 (25.0) | 10 (40.0) | 7 (29.2) | 6 (23.1) |
Drink alcohol (any vs none), no. (%) | 13 (52.0) | 8 (32.0) | 14 (60.9) | 16 (61.5) |
TB treatment adherence of <95%, no. (%) | 3 (12.0) | 1 (4.0) | 3 (14.3) | 1 (3.9) |
Median wt at day 0 (IQR), kg | 52 (44.6; 58.8) | 50.7 (48.2; 57.7) | 51.9 (49.2; 56.1) | 52.3 (49.9; 56.6) |
Median wt at 2 mo (IQR), kg | 55.4 (45.3; 62.9) | 53 (51.0; 60.1) | 54.8 (51.0; 59.8) | 55.1 (49.4; 59.8) |
Median BMI (IQR), kg/m2 | 18.6 (17.3; 19.6) | 18.0 (16.9; 19.7) | 18.8 (17.4; 20.1) | 19.4 (18.3; 20.5) |
Median AFA (IQR), cm2 | 4.7 (3.9; 6.1) | 4.8 (5.5; 7.8) | 4.9 (3.8; 7.7) | 5.9 (4.6; 8.5) |
Median AMA (IQR), cm2 | 41.2 (32.6; 46.6) | 38.2 (33.2; 47.2) | 39.2 (35.2; 41.5) | 43.3 (35.1; 47.7) |
Median CD4 countb (IQR), cells/μl | 637 (433; 812) | 611 (457; 726) | 168 (64; 338) | 243.5 (140.5; 337.5) |
SLCO1B1 rs4149032 genotype, no. (%)b | ||||
CC | 1 (4.2) | 2 (8.0) | 1 (4.2) | 2 (8.0) |
CT | 10 (41.7) | 13 (60.0) | 13 (54.2) | 11 (44.0) |
TT | 13 (54.2) | 10 (40.0) | 10 (41.7) | 12 (48.0) |
Abbreviations: BMI, body mass index; AFA, arm fat area; AMA, arm muscle area; IQR, interquartile range.
The number of observations does not sum to 100 due to missing values.
